Biochemical Assay Reagents

Biochemical agents refers to the life science research related to biological material or organic compounds. Due to a wide range of life sciences, rapid development, and therefore a wide variety of such agents, complex in nature. There are electrophoresis reagents, chromatography reagents, centrifuged reagents, immunological reagent, labeled reagent, staining agents, penetration agents and carcinogens variable, insecticides, culture, buffering agents, electron microscopy reagents, protein and nucleic acid precipitating agent, condensing agent ultrafiltration membrane, clinical diagnostic reagents, dyes, antioxidants, preservatives, detergents and surfactants, standard biochemical reagents, biochemical reagents quality control materials, separation material, etc..

Polyoxyl 40 stearate can be used as an excipient. Pharmaceutical excipients, or pharmaceutical auxiliaries, refer to other chemical substances used in the pharmaceutical process other than pharmaceutical ingredients. Pharmaceutical excipients generally refer to inactive ingredients in pharmaceutical preparations, which can improve the stability, solubility and processability of pharmaceutical preparations. Pharmaceutical excipients also affect the absorption, distribution, metabolism, and elimination (ADME) processes of co-administered drugs.

Cholesteryl stearate is a compound belonging to the class of esters. It is a cholesterol ester commonly found in animal and plant sources. Cholesteryl stearate consists of two naturally occurring substances, cholesteryl alcohol and stearic acid. The combination of the two creates a stable compound that is commonly used in a variety of industrial and biomedical applications. Cholesteryl stearate is commonly used as a lubricant, thickener and emollient in cosmetic formulations such as lotions and creams. It is also used to produce certain types of polymers and plastics.
